Brief Description: MAP 01 for DOOM ][ version 1.9 (Should work on earlier versions, although not tested) WAD Info: This wad is one tough cookie! I had to make some last minute adjustments, because otherwise it would have been too difficult (even for me and L.S.!) to complete. This wad was designed for single player. The whole wad is too big for good deatchmacth play. However, if players agree not to leave the area(*) this wad should also do for some great deathmatch play. The wad consists of 3 parts. The first, "Prelude", is just a warm up. Fight your way through mainly troopers, sarges and imps and get the blue key. The second, "Doomity-Ville Horror", is the most difficult and can cause some healthy chills to run up and down your spine. Here I had change the scope of the Arch-Ville... There is a plenty of medikits around but they are mainly located in one spot. You'd better find it. The final part, "Jump for Joy" is the smallest, with the fewest enemies. This doesn't mean that it is an easy one. The key here is to let the monsters kill each other. The problem is that the reactions of the monsters aren't always that predictable. ENJOY!. (*) Deatchmatch play is set in part two (Doomity-Ville Horror). Players should agree not to open the two doors (yellow one-North + normal one -South) leaving the dome. Play starts for all four players in the building which lies in the centre of the dome.
